All options from error-monitor-core plus web-specific options:
`typescript
interface WebConfig extends Config {
// Auto-capture switches
autoCapture?: {
js?: boolean // JavaScript errors (default: true)
promise?: boolean // Promise rejections (default: true)
network?: boolean // Network errors (default: true)
resource?: boolean // Resource loading errors (default: true)
}
// Blank screen detection
blankScreenDetection?: {
enabled?: boolean // Enable blank screen detection (default: false)
detectionDelay?: number // Delay before first check (ms, default: 3000)
minElements?: number // Minimum DOM elements to consider not blank (default: 10)
checkInterval?: number // Check interval (ms, default: 1000)
maxChecks?: number // Maximum number of checks (default: 5)
}
}
`

`typescript
const monitor = new ErrorMonitorWeb({
appId: 'your-app-id',
dsn: 'https://your-error-server.com/collect',
blankScreenDetection: {
enabled: true,
detectionDelay: 5000, // Start checking after 5 seconds
minElements: 15, // Need at least 15 DOM elements
checkInterval: 1000, // Check every second
maxChecks: 5 // Check 5 times max
}
})
monitor.init()
// Blank screen detection will:
// - Monitor DOM element count
// - Check if body has content
// - Use Performance API for additional metrics
// - Report blank screen if detected
`

Control error reporting rate:
`typescript
// Set overall sampling rate (capture 10% of all events)
monitor.setSampleRate(0.1)
// Set error-specific sampling rate
monitor.setErrorSampleRate(0.5) // Capture 50% of errors
`
Filter out unwanted errors:
`typescript
// Filter by error message pattern
monitor.addFilter(/Script error/i) // Ignore all script errors
monitor.addFilter(/_θΏ½θΈͺ/) // Ignore errors containing "_θΏ½θΈͺ"
// Errors matching patterns won't be captured
`
